LET THE SELLING BEGIN: Here's a bittersweet ending for ConnectEDU, which filed for bankruptcy in April 2014. North Atlantic Capital, a Portland, ME-based VC firm that invested in the company in 2012, has agreed to acquire Academic Management Systems (AMS), Inc. (a subsidiary of ConnectEDU) and its CoursEval product, an online tool that for course and instructor evaluations. AMS was founded in 1996 and acquired by ConnectEDU in 2010. The six employees on the CoursEval team will be joining North Atlantic Capital, according to Brian Hopewell, VP of Sales at AMS.

Update: Hopewell confirmed to EdSurge that the sale has been approved by the Federal Trade Commission.
